Vulnerable Pattern
❌ Example 1: Vulnerable Pattern
// VULNERABLE: Concatenating user input into LDAP filter
String username = request.getParameter("user");
String filter = "(uid=" + username + ")"; // Injection possible!
NamingEnumeration<?> results = ctx.search("ou=users", filter, controls);
Why it's vulnerable: This pattern is vulnerable to LDAP Injection
Deterministic Fix
✅ Secure Implementation: Secure Implementation
// SECURE: Use parameterized LDAP filters
String username = request.getParameter("user");
// Escape special LDAP characters
String safeUsername = escapeLdapSearchFilter(username);
// Or use parameterized filter with {0} placeholder
String filterPattern = "(uid={0})";
Object[] filterArgs = { safeUsername };
NamingEnumeration<?> results = ctx.search(
"ou=users",
filterPattern,
filterArgs,
controls
);
// LDAP escape helper method
public static String escapeLdapSearchFilter(String filter) {
StringBuilder sb = new StringBuilder();
for (char c : filter.toCharArray()) {
switch (c) {
case '\\': sb.append("\\5c"); break;
case '*': sb.append("\\2a"); break;
case '(': sb.append("\\28"); break;
case ')': sb.append("\\29"); break;
case '\0': sb.append("\\00"); break;
default: sb.append(c);
}
}
return sb.toString();
}
Why it's secure: Implements proper protection against LDAP Injection
Detection Pattern
Look for these patterns in your codebase:
# Find LDAP filter concatenation
grep -rn "ctx.search\\|DirContext" --include="*.java" | grep "\\+"
Remediation Steps
Use parameterized LDAP filters with {0} placeholders
Escape special LDAP characters (*, (, ), , NUL)
Validate input against expected format (alphanumeric)
Use Spring LDAP's LdapQueryBuilder for type-safe queries
